A
cleanroom wall panel system is a type of construction system used to create cleanroom environments in various industries such as pharmaceuticals, electronics, and biotechnology. The panels are designed to be easy to install and are used to construct walls and ceilings in cleanrooms.
Cleanroom wall panels are typically made of materials that are easy to clean, non-shedding, and non-outgassing to minimize the presence of particles and other contaminants in the cleanroom environment. Common materials used for cleanroom wall panels include stainless steel, aluminum, and plastic composites.
The panels are usually designed with interlocking edges that provide a tight, seamless fit and minimize the number of seams in the walls and ceiling. This helps to prevent the accumulation of contaminants in the seams and improve the overall cleanliness of the cleanroom environment.
In addition to being easy to clean and low-particulate, cleanroom wall panels are also designed to be durable and long-lasting. They are typically made of materials that are resistant to moisture, chemicals, and impact, making them well-suited for use in a variety of cleanroom environments.
Overall, the
cleanroom wall panel system is an effective and efficient way to create a controlled environment in industries that require clean and contaminant-free spaces.
